随笔分类 -  mysql

摘要:索引 是一个数据结构,用来查询数据库表的数据 主键索引: primary key 作用:确认表中一条特定数据记录的位置,不能为空,一个表只有一个主键 外键索引:表中的一个字段(非主键)指向另一张表中的主键,称该字段为主键。 foreign key(外键名) references 主表(主键) ; 作 阅读全文
posted @ 2019-07-08 23:01 追梦的公主 阅读(168) 评论(0) 推荐(0)
摘要:1.对查询进行优化,应尽量避免全表扫描,首先应考虑在where及order by涉及的列上建立索引 2.应尽量避免在where子句中使用!=或<>操作符,否则引擎将放弃使用索引而进行全表扫描 3.任何地方都不要使用select * from t,用具体的字段列表代替“ * ”,不要返回用不到的任何字 阅读全文
posted @ 2019-07-08 23:00 追梦的公主 阅读(230) 评论(0) 推荐(0)
摘要:myisam 锁是表级 支持全文索引 不支持事物处理 占用空间小 innodb 锁是行级 不支持全文索引 支持事物处理 占用空间大(2倍) 阅读全文
posted @ 2019-07-06 17:49 追梦的公主 阅读(151) 评论(0) 推荐(0)
摘要:left join(左连接),在两张表进行连接查询时,会返回左表所有的行,即使在右表中没有匹配的记录。 right join(右连接),在两张表进行连接查询时,会返回右表所有的行,即使在左表中没有匹配的记录。 full join(全连接),在两张表进行连接查询时,返回左表和右表中所有没有匹配的行。( 阅读全文
posted @ 2019-07-06 17:46 追梦的公主 阅读(533) 评论(0) 推荐(0)